What Makes a Casino Site Legitimate? Understanding Key Features
As gamers embark on their on-line gambling adventures, knowing what constitutes a respectable casino site is essential. First and foremost, a reliable website ought to possess correct licensing from acknowledged authorities, which is a transparent indication of its credibility. Additionally, respectable casinos usually make the most of encryption technologies to guard gamers' private and financial info, making certain transactions are safe.
Moreover, the presence of verified cost methods enhances the site’s reliability. Reputable casinos usually provide a extensive range of fee choices, together with credit cards, e-wallets, and cryptocurrencies. Players must also look out for clear phrases and conditions, especially relating to bonuses and wagering requirements. Spotting Red Flags: Signs of Scam Casino Sites
Despite the availability of respectable casino websites, scammers are constantly devising new tactics to ensnare unsuspecting gamers. Being in a place to spot the signs of a scam is crucial in protecting one's gaming interests. Some key indicators to look at for include poorly designed websites, lack of buyer assist, and unrealistic promotions that seem too good to be true.
Additionally, if a on line casino requires an extreme amount of non-public or monetary data upfront, it ought to raise concern.
